External Opportunities is Hiring a Tenant Service Coordinator Near Atlanta, GA

The Tenant Service Coordinator primarily performs administrative and clerical work as related to tenant services for a city-wide portfolio and supports property management in other routine functions. The main responsibilities include answering the reception phone, responding to tenant requests, contract administration and administering the tenant work order system. This position is the frontline in customer service, and will identify trends in tenant work orders, and ensure metrics are being met with service requests.

JOB REQUIREMENTS:

  • At least two years experience in customer service required, property management experience preferred.
  • High School degree or equivalent required, two or four year college degree preferred.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office.
  • Real estate software experience preferred.
  • Excellent phone, verbal and written communication skills.
  • Must be a self-starter, self-disciplined, and highly organized.
  • Must have a strong work ethic, be team-oriented and highly dependable.
  • Requires frequent movement and the ability to inspect all areas of the property including the roof and basement.Must be able to stand, sit, or walk for extended periods to greet tenants and vendors.
  • Routine physical presence is required at the office to provide general support and backup to co-workers and meet service needs of tenants.
  • Routine travel is not required for the position. Requires annual travel for two to three days to attend company-wide meeting.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ES:

1) Tenant Support (50% of Time):

  • Administer the tenant system (Angus), including dispatching work orders, training tenants and employees, and monitoring reports and completion of work orders.
  • Respond to all tenant requests and calls, determine urgency, prepare work orders, and consult with property management as necessary.
  • Respond to and enter tenant requests received outside of the tenant system.
  • Monitor work order completion times and escalate as necessary
  • Coordinate the day-to-day tenant communications, including after-hours memo notifications of evening contractors, etc.
  • Log completed work orders and follow-up on tenant requests to ensure satisfaction.
  • Assist in creating the move-in packages for property management to distribute.
  • Coordinate the tenant relations program.
  • Assist in fostering long-term relations with tenants.
  • Maintain current tenant contact list with emergency contacts.
  • Coordinate with tenants on scheduling the vendor service dates and times
  • Manage conference room scheduling and maintain the appearance, setup, supplies, food, beverage, etc.

2) Contract Administration (30% of Time):

  • Assist property management in preparing vendor contracts by setting up property templates, ensuring all required documentation is received and drafting contracts for services in the building.
  • Route contract for execution and communicate the status of contract between the vendor and property management.
  • Assist in record keeping according to policy.

3) Reporting (10% of Time):

  • Assist property management in pulling reports from the tenant system.
  • Review reports from tenant system with Assistant Property Manager and/or Property Manager to ensure tenant metrics are being met.
  • Maintain and update security access database, which includes programming the cards and generating monthly access reports. 

4) Other (10% of Time):

  • Greet and host all visitors and answer the reception phone.
  • Provide administrative support for Regional Manager, General Manager and/or Property Manager by typing general correspondence, preparing expense reports, etc.
  • Assist with office filing
  • Order and maintain office supplies.
  • Maintain appearance of the office
  • Open, sort, and date stamp incoming mail.
  • Monitor radio communications and forward significant issues to property management.
  • Assist IT with troubleshooting issues related to the network, printers, scanners, etc.
